Chocolate Snow Balls
Recipe details
Ingredients
Chocolate Balls
- 1 Cup + 2 Tablespoons of Almond Flour
- 3 Tablespoons of Cashew Butter (You can substitute Almond Butter)
- 1/2 Teaspoon of Pure Vanilla Extract
- 2 Tablespoons of melted Coconut Oil (you can substitute butter. If making vegan, use vegan butter.)
- 1/4 Teaspoon of Pink Himalayan Salt (You can substitute for regular salt)
- 2 Tablespoons of Pure Maple Syrup
- 2 Tablespoons Monk Fruit Sweetener (You can substitute regular sugar however it won’t be naturally sweetened anymore)
- 3 Tablespoons unsweetened Cocoa Powder
Snow Flakes
- 1/4 Cup of unsweetened shredded Coconut
- 2 Tablespoons of melted Coconut Oil. (you can substitute butter. If making vegan, use vegan butter.)
Instructions
- Combine almond flour, cashew butter, vanilla, coconut oil, salt, maple syrup, monk fruit sweetener and cocoa powder in a medium mixing bowl and mix until a dough forms.
- Roll the dough into balls using your hands. Use roughly 1.5 tablespoons of dough.
- Roll each chocolate ball in the melted coconut oil, and then immediately roll in the shredded coconut. Enjoy!
